How Does Printify Calculate Your Earnings?

Contents hide

Before diving into the payment process, it’s important to understand how Printify calculates your earnings. When a customer purchases a product featuring your design, Printify deducts the production and fulfillment costs, including the base cost of the item, printing charges, and any additional fees. The remaining amount is your profit, which is then paid out to you. It’s worth noting that your profit margin can vary depending on factors such as the product type, design complexity, and the pricing strategy you implement.

Payment Methods Supported by Printify

Printify supports several payment methods to ensure convenient and efficient transactions for its users. Let’s take a closer look at some of the payment options available:

a. PayPal: PayPal is a widely used and trusted payment platform that allows you to securely receive and manage your earnings. It offers various features like automatic currency conversion and easy integration with your Printify account. Setting up a PayPal account is straightforward, and once you link it to your Printify dashboard, you can receive your payments directly into your PayPal balance.

b. Bank Transfer (ACH): If you prefer receiving payments directly into your bank account, Printify also offers bank transfers via the Automated Clearing House (ACH) network. With this option, your earnings can be deposited directly into your designated bank account, providing a seamless and reliable method for accessing your funds.

c. Payoneer: Payoneer is another popular payment solution supported by Printify. It offers global payment services and enables you to receive funds in multiple currencies, making it an excellent choice if you operate in various international markets. Payoneer provides you with a virtual bank account, which you can link to your Printify account for smooth transactions.

Payout Schedule and Minimum Threshold

Printify has a straightforward payout schedule to ensure timely delivery of your earnings. Currently, Printify processes payments on a bi-weekly basis. This means that your accumulated earnings will be paid out every two weeks, allowing you to receive a steady income stream from your sales.

To maintain efficient payment processing, Printify has set a minimum threshold for payouts. As of now, the minimum payout amount is $10. Once your earnings exceed this threshold, you become eligible for payment. If your earnings fall below the minimum amount during a payout period, the balance will be carried over to the next cycle until it reaches the threshold.

Printify Payment Options and Fees

When using Printify to sell your products, it’s important to understand the payment options available to you and any associated fees. Here’s a breakdown of the payment options and fees on Printify:

Payment Options:

Printify offers several payment options to suit different preferences and needs. These options include:

PayPal: With PayPal, you can receive payments directly into your PayPal account. It is a widely used and trusted online payment platform, offering convenience and security.

Bank Transfer (ACH): The bank transfer option allows you to receive payments directly into your bank account through the Automated Clearing House (ACH) network. This method is suitable for those who prefer traditional banking transactions.

Payoneer: Payoneer is a global payment solution that enables you to receive payments in different currencies. It provides flexibility for sellers operating in multiple international markets.

Fees:

It’s important to note that fees may apply when using certain payment options on Printify. Here are some considerations regarding fees:

PayPal Fees: When receiving payments through PayPal, transaction fees may apply. PayPal’s fee structure can vary depending on factors such as the country you are in and the currency in which the payment is received. It’s recommended to review PayPal’s fee schedule or consult their website for the most up-to-date information.

Bank Transfer (ACH) Fees: Printify does not charge any additional fees for bank transfers (ACH). However, it’s advisable to check with your bank as they may have their own fees for receiving transfers.

Payoneer Fees: Payoneer may have its own fees associated with receiving payments and currency conversions. It’s recommended to review Payoneer’s fee schedule or consult their website for detailed information on their fees.

Currency Conversion:

If you’re receiving payments in a currency different from your account’s default currency, there may be currency conversion fees and exchange rate considerations. PayPal and Payoneer both offer currency conversion services, but fees may apply. It’s important to review the applicable fees and exchange rates to understand the impact on your earnings.
